This is a brake pad manufactured by SBS, a company headquartered in Denmark, Northern Europe.
SBS boasts the world's No. 1 market share in brake pads, and is broadly engaged in research, development, and sales, including its own sales, OEM supply for motorcycles and automobiles, and support for racing. SBS brake pads have a 3-layer structure that delivers stable and optimal performance even under harsh conditions.
Brake lining material: The special "Ultrasonic UCT" technology is effectively utilized to blend each material in a balanced manner.
Fiber ceramic: By sandwiching fiber ceramic between the steel backing plate and the lining material, heat transfer is suppressed, boasting excellent fade resistance.
It shuts out moisture, thus suppressing corrosion of the backing plate.
Steel backing plate: Formed with 22 tons of pressure, and heated at 900 degrees in a furnace for 3 hours to press the backing plate.
